    The many demands made on a Data

    Warehouse lead to more and more

    increasing efforts and costs for system

    operation, as the number of users and

    the volume of data steadily increase.

    With traditional databases the eva-

    luation of large data stocks within a

    matter of seconds is only possible

    with additional effort using aggrega-

    tes. Therefore, the question arises for

    many companies that have an SAP

    NetWeaver Business Warehouse (SAP

    BW), whether they should use an SAP

    Business Warehouse Accelerator (SAP

    BWA) in addition to an SAP BW sys-

    tem, or whether they should invest in

    the in-memory database, SAP HANA.

    These measures should considerably

    increase user satisfaction and pro-

    ductivity. The systems mentioned

    InformationLifecycle Management in SAP BW

    are already being used or their use is

    currently being evaluated in the frame-

    work of pilot projects in more and

    more companies. The use of in-memo-

    ry technology offers new perspectives

    as far as data analyses are concerned,

    but also involves, however, correspon-

    ding investment costs.

    The increasingly complex requirements

    for fast and exible evaluations and

    analyses of ever-increasing volumes of

    data can only be realized on a long-

    term basis and in a cost-efcient way

    with the help of a strategic Information

    Lifecycle Management (ILM) concept.

    Within the scope of an Information

    Lifecycle Management concept, infor-

    mation should be differentiated

    according to whether it is retrieved

    very often, less often, or never.

    The starting point for ILM in SAP BW

    systems is shaped by the various

    requirements regarding data storage

    and data access during the complete

    lifecycle of the information. Current

    information that is accessed frequently

    is stored in the SAP BW database. If

    HANA technology is used for this the

    data can be processed at an extremely

    high speed. With increasing age, the

    access rate to the data decreases. This

    is why it is recommended to move the

    information (archiving) into nearline

    storage (see gure 2). Afterwards,

    extremely old data that is accessed

    seldom, or even not at all, should then

    be transferred to the data archive.

    PBS CBW NLS IQ uses the column-

    based database Sybase IQ as the near-

    line storage for SAP BW or for SAP BW

    on HANA respectively. The high degree

    of compression of the column-based

    database results in a considerable re-

    duction in the data volume (see gure

    3). The column-based database tech-

    nology of Sybase IQ enables extremely

    fast access to the nearline data.

    As an example for integrated nearline

    access, the analysis of data from the

    current and from the previous year

    should be considered. The current

    data is located in the BW database

    (traditional or SAP HANA). The data

    from the previous year is located in

    the nearline database. Access to the

    data from the previous year is per-

    formed via the SAP nearline interface

    and via PBS nearline services. The cur-

    rent and the nearline data is displayed

    together in the query (see gure 6). To

    do this, you only need to dene in the

    properties of a query that an evaluati-

    on of the nearline storage should also

    take place.

    With PBS CBW NLS you can accelerate

    query accesses in comparison to a BW

    system with traditional DB technology.

    For example, acceleration by a factor

    of 26 (without aggregates) or by factor

    4 (with aggregates) respectively can

    be achieved by a fast, column-based

    evaluation in the nearline database. In

    this actual customer example, the run-

    time of a query (without aggregates)

    is reduced from 416 seconds or 71

    seconds (with aggregates) respectively

    to 16 seconds (see gure 8).

    The PBS nearline solution also enables

    the direct indexing and evaluation of

    SAP ADK archives. This allows archive

    data to also be evaluated directly with

    BW queries.

    Figure 9: Structure of Nearline Solution PBS CBW NLS IQ

    A monitor that enables you to check

    the complete nearline system via the

    BW administration interface is availa-

    ble in the BW system. This supports

    easy administration of the nearline

    server and of Sybase IQ (see gure 10).

    On the one hand, PBS NLS IQ consists

    of software components that are

    installed in the SAP BW system. These

    are responsible for transferring the

    data and enable query searches. In

    addition they provide an administra-

    tion tool. On the other hand, PBS NLS

    IQ consists of the PBS nearline server

    implemented in Java that ensures the

    communication between SAP BW and

    Sybase IQ (see gure 9). For this, the

    PBS nearline server communicates

    with the SAP system via the SAP Java

    Connector.
